ソラナ(SOL)を始める前に知るべきこと
ソラナ(Solana)は、高速なトランザクション処理速度と低い手数料を特徴とする、比較的新しいブロックチェーンプラットフォームです。DeFi(分散型金融)、NFT(非代替性トークン)、Web3アプリケーションなど、様々な分野で注目を集めています。ソラナへの参加を検討している方は、その技術的な特徴、利点、リスク、そして利用方法について理解しておくことが重要です。本稿では、ソラナを始める前に知っておくべきことを詳細に解説します。
1. ソラナの技術的特徴
ソラナは、他のブロックチェーンプラットフォームとは異なる独自の技術スタックを採用しています。その主要な要素は以下の通りです。
1.1. Proof of History (PoH)
ソラナの中核となる技術がProof of History(PoH)です。PoHは、トランザクションが発生した順序を暗号学的に証明する仕組みであり、ブロックチェーンのコンセンサスプロセスを大幅に効率化します。従来のブロックチェーンでは、トランザクションの順序を決定するためにネットワーク全体で合意する必要がありましたが、PoHを用いることで、トランザクションの順序を事前に決定し、検証プロセスを高速化できます。これにより、ソラナは非常に高いトランザクション処理能力を実現しています。
1.2. Tower BFT
Tower BFTは、ソラナのコンセンサスエンジンであり、PoHと組み合わせることで、高速かつ安全なトランザクション処理を実現します。Tower BFTは、Practical Byzantine Fault Tolerance (pBFT) の改良版であり、ネットワークの信頼性を高め、不正なトランザクションを排除する役割を果たします。
1.3. Turbine
Turbineは、ソラナのブロック伝播プロトコルであり、ブロックをネットワーク全体に効率的に伝播させる役割を担います。Turbineは、ブロックを小さなパケットに分割し、並行して伝播させることで、ブロック伝播の遅延を最小限に抑えます。
1.4. Gulf Stream
Gulf Streamは、トランザクションの伝播を最適化するメモリープールです。Gulf Streamは、トランザクションを事前に検証し、ネットワーク全体に効率的に伝播させることで、トランザクションの遅延を削減します。
1.5. Sealevel
Sealevelは、ソラナの並列処理エンジンであり、スマートコントラクトを並行して実行することで、トランザクション処理能力を向上させます。Sealevelは、スマートコントラクトが互いに干渉しないように、隔離された環境で実行されます。
2. ソラナの利点
ソラナは、他のブロックチェーンプラットフォームと比較して、いくつかの重要な利点を持っています。
2.1. 高速なトランザクション処理速度
ソラナは、1秒あたり数千件のトランザクションを処理できる高いトランザクション処理能力を持っています。これは、ビットコインやイーサリアムなどの他のブロックチェーンプラットフォームと比較して、はるかに高速です。
2.2. 低い手数料
ソラナのトランザクション手数料は非常に低く、他のブロックチェーンプラットフォームと比較して、大幅に安価です。これは、ソラナがDeFiやNFTなどのアプリケーションにとって、魅力的な選択肢となる理由の一つです。
2.3. スケーラビリティ
ソラナは、ネットワークの負荷が増加しても、トランザクション処理速度を維持できる高いスケーラビリティを持っています。これは、ソラナが将来的に大規模なアプリケーションをサポートできる可能性を示唆しています。
2.4. 活発な開発コミュニティ
ソラナは、活発な開発コミュニティによって支えられています。このコミュニティは、ソラナの技術開発を推進し、新しいアプリケーションやツールを開発しています。
3. ソラナのリスク
ソラナは、多くの利点を持つ一方で、いくつかのリスクも存在します。
3.1. ネットワークの集中化
ソラナのバリデーターの数は、他のブロックチェーンプラットフォームと比較して少なく、ネットワークの集中化が進んでいるという懸念があります。ネットワークが集中化すると、検閲や不正行為のリスクが高まる可能性があります。
3.2. 技術的な複雑さ
ソラナの技術スタックは非常に複雑であり、理解することが難しい場合があります。これは、開発者にとって参入障壁となる可能性があります。
3.3. セキュリティリスク
ソラナは、比較的新しいブロックチェーンプラットフォームであり、セキュリティに関する脆弱性が存在する可能性があります。過去には、ソラナのネットワークでいくつかのセキュリティインシデントが発生しており、ユーザーの資金が失われる事例も報告されています。
3.4. 価格変動リスク
ソラナのネイティブトークンであるSOLの価格は、非常に変動しやすい傾向があります。これは、暗号資産市場全体のリスクに加えて、ソラナ固有のリスクも含まれています。
4. ソラナの利用方法
ソラナを利用するには、いくつかの方法があります。
4.1. SOLの購入
ソラナを利用するには、まずSOLを購入する必要があります。SOLは、多くの暗号資産取引所で購入できます。取引所を選択する際には、セキュリティ、手数料、流動性などを考慮することが重要です。
4.2. ウォレットの作成
SOLを保管するには、ウォレットを作成する必要があります。ソラナに対応したウォレットは、Phantom、Solflare、Ledgerなどがあります。ウォレットを選択する際には、セキュリティ、使いやすさ、対応するアプリケーションなどを考慮することが重要です。
4.3. DeFiアプリケーションの利用
ソラナには、Raydium、Serum、Marinade Financeなど、様々なDeFiアプリケーションが存在します。これらのアプリケーションを利用することで、貸付、借入、取引、ステーキングなどの金融サービスを利用できます。
4.4. NFTの購入・販売
ソラナは、NFTの取引プラットフォームとしても利用されています。Magic Eden、Solanartなどのプラットフォームで、NFTを購入・販売できます。
4.5. Web3アプリケーションの開発
ソラナは、Web3アプリケーションの開発プラットフォームとしても利用されています。Rustなどのプログラミング言語を用いて、ソラナ上で動作するアプリケーションを開発できます。
5. まとめ
ソラナは、高速なトランザクション処理速度と低い手数料を特徴とする、有望なブロックチェーンプラットフォームです。DeFi、NFT、Web3アプリケーションなど、様々な分野で活用されており、今後の発展が期待されます。しかし、ソラナには、ネットワークの集中化、技術的な複雑さ、セキュリティリスク、価格変動リスクなどの課題も存在します。ソラナへの参加を検討している方は、これらの利点とリスクを十分に理解した上で、慎重に判断することが重要です。本稿が、ソラナを始めるにあたって、少しでもお役に立てれば幸いです。